Description

This product is a Tic Tac Toe board with 9 Hammurabi's Code related activities meeting a variety of learning styles. Students start by completing the middle activity, which is a Mind Map of information related to Hammurabi's Code. Then, they choose 2 additional activities to make 3 in a row! Students have the option of completing many of the activities using technology or on paper.

Two different RUBRICS are included. You can choose to use the complete rubric with descriptions for each level or a checklist for each task.

Choices on the board include:
- Writing a Letter to the Editor
- Completing a Venn Diagram comparing the laws to today
- Designing an Infographic
- Creating a Blabberize as Hammurabi
- Finding specific evidence in Hammurabi's Code to support statements
- Creating a 3-D model of the stele of Hammurabi's Code
- Writing a song, poem or rap of life under Hammurabi's Code
- Describing the legacy of Hammurabi's Code in a speech for an award
